Indictment hearing in explosive case against Fakhrul on August 28

A Dhaka court on Tuesday set August 28 for holding a hearing on charge framing in a case against 51 people including BNP Secretary General Mirza Fakhrul Islam Alamgir for using explosives and attempting to murder one in Dhaka’s Paltan area.

Judge Fatema Ferdous of Dhaka Additional Metropolitan Sessions Judge Court-5 passed the order in the morning.

Tuesday was fixed for holding the indictment hearing while a couple of accused including Mirza Fakhrul appeared before the court. 

However, as one of the accused died of natural cause already and no report was filed in this regard, the court reset the date for the hearing.

Police filed the case, number 6 (1) 14, in 2018 with the capital's Paltan police station.
